[2004-01-29] Pleased with Your Google Description?. . .if not, consider these tips for getting the Google description that YOU want! Part 1
When it comes to describing your site, Google assembles what is known as a snippet description to display in their search results. Sometimes it's a good description - one that prompts potential visitors to click on your link. Other times, it isn't. Take the case in point where the following page (ranked at #1) in a keyword search for scuba dive "entices" the potential site visitor by listing the various PADI locations from around the world ...

[2004-01-14] The Marketing Secret To Page Rank (PR)
Since Google implemented PR, the link popularity consortiums have gone crazy. PR, PR, PR, that's all that anyone seems to be focused upon. Did someone forget about what makes the WWW? Freedom of information, not how big my PR is. So, what is the big secret about PR and just how do you obtain that high six and above? Its called, a great website! That's it, no more, no less. Anyone who has a great website, with information that others find useful, exciting and refreshing, will generally have a high PR. Why? Because its an informative website that people like and will happily spend their time browsing. Often, browsing leads to spending.
